Rumor has it that Spitzer caved on awarding the franchise to Excelsior because of his ties.A new panel is being created to evaluate the future of NY Racing. Lots of public hearings and many of the same faces vieing for the big prize.
NYRA very pleased to have another shot at winning and the usual players revisiting their strategies going forward.It has been said that it will be next to impossible to resolve this by years end, so NYRA could be temporarily extended beyond 2007.
Excelsior group wooing horsemen/owners with promises of up to $1 mill in daily purses in the near future(slot money).From experience I do trust ANY investment bank/investment group/venture capital outfit.I have seen many terrific companies destroyed and picked clean by the bean counters. It's all about 30% returns etc and they will not hesitate to short change racing(in favor of slots/poker/gambling) the moment the racing part of the company does not perform and it probably will not.Hopefully the politicians will be very careful to address this when finally choosing the franchise winner,if not NYRA.
The one thing for sure is that all eyes are on this thing so it should come out pretty good for NY racing.
